accommodation
At the Prince Park Hotel there are 165 spacious and comfortable rooms. Each room has private bathroom facilities, air conditioning, cable/satellite TV, hairdryer, fridge, telephone and a safe. Check in is from 12.00 hours and check out is before 12:00 hours.

facilities and services
24 hour reception desk, currency exchange, safety deposit box, internet access (additional charge), car rental, fax/photocopying service, lift, heating, laundry/dry cleaning services, and luggage storage. Free parking is available on site
useful information on distances
Located approximataely 60 kms from Alicante airport, approximately 143 kms from Murcia airport and approximately 152 kms from Valencia airport.

Canelobre Caves
Near to Busot, just on the outskirts of Benidorm there are some stunning waterfalls and natural caves. It is possible to take a walking tour of the area and the caves, and sometimes the caves are used for concerts so the acoustics are simply amazing. The caves are a popular tourist attraction so it is best to arrive early in the day to avoid the crowds.

The House Museum
This is an art gallery which you can find inside a fantastically historical building built in the 19thcentury. It has paintings, sculptures and plenty of exhibitions throughout the year. The museum is easy to find as it is right in the centre of Benidorm.

The Agricultural Museum
At the Plaza de Toros you can find the Agricultural Museum which is interesting for its displays of historical and ancient farming tools and equipment. There are horse drawn ploughs and the water mill and water wheel are particularly fascinating.

See some animals in a zoo
Terra Natura has a number of excellent daily shows, a water park, fascinating wild animals and five different themed areas where you can meet and greet animals from the wilds and learn more about survival. Take in America, Asia, Mare Nostrum, Pangea and Europe. You need to allow at least a day to enjoy all this zoo has to offer.
